Searched refs:thunk (Results 201 - 225 of 398) sorted by relevance

1234567891011>>

/external/chromium_org/ppapi/proxy/
H A Dwebsocket_resource_unittest.cc23 #include "ppapi/thunk/thunk.h"
59 thunk::GetPPB_WebSocket_1_0_Thunk();
98 thunk::GetPPB_WebSocket_1_0_Thunk();
123 thunk::GetPPB_WebSocket_1_0_Thunk();
H A Daudio_input_resource.h18 #include "ppapi/thunk/ppb_audio_input_api.h"
30 public thunk::PPB_AudioInput_API,
37 virtual thunk::PPB_AudioInput_API* AsPPB_AudioInput_API() OVERRIDE;
H A Dfile_ref_resource.h19 #include "ppapi/thunk/ppb_file_ref_api.h"
28 public thunk::PPB_FileRef_API {
37 virtual thunk::PPB_FileRef_API* AsPPB_FileRef_API() OVERRIDE;
H A Dmessage_handler.cc13 #include "ppapi/thunk/enter.h"
66 thunk::EnterResourceNoLock<thunk::PPB_MessageLoop_API>
H A Dppb_flash_message_loop_proxy.cc14 #include "ppapi/thunk/enter.h"
15 #include "ppapi/thunk/ppb_flash_message_loop_api.h"
16 #include "ppapi/thunk/resource_creation_api.h"
18 using ppapi::thunk::PPB_Flash_MessageLoop_API;
123 thunk::EnterResourceCreation enter(instance);
H A Dtruetype_font_resource.cc15 #include "ppapi/thunk/enter.h"
17 using ppapi::thunk::EnterResourceNoLock;
18 using ppapi::thunk::PPB_TrueTypeFont_API;
H A Durl_loader_resource.h16 #include "ppapi/thunk/ppb_url_loader_api.h"
25 public NON_EXPORTED_BASE(thunk::PPB_URLLoader_API) {
42 thunk::PPB_URLLoader_API* AsPPB_URLLoader_API() OVERRIDE;
H A Dvideo_source_resource.cc16 #include "ppapi/thunk/enter.h"
18 using ppapi::thunk::EnterResourceNoLock;
19 using ppapi::thunk::PPB_VideoSource_Private_API;
H A Dwebsocket_resource.h13 #include "ppapi/thunk/ppb_websocket_api.h"
26 public NON_EXPORTED_BASE(thunk::PPB_WebSocket_API) {
32 virtual thunk::PPB_WebSocket_API* AsPPB_WebSocket_API() OVERRIDE;
H A Daudio_buffer_resource.cc28 thunk::PPB_AudioBuffer_API* AudioBufferResource::AsPPB_AudioBuffer_API() {
H A Dflash_font_file_resource.cc29 thunk::PPB_Flash_FontFile_API*
H A Dflash_menu_resource.cc31 thunk::PPB_Flash_Menu_API* FlashMenuResource::AsPPB_Flash_Menu_API() {
H A Dflash_resource.cc24 #include "ppapi/thunk/enter.h"
25 #include "ppapi/thunk/ppb_url_request_info_api.h"
27 using ppapi::thunk::EnterResourceNoLock;
65 thunk::PPB_Flash_Functions_API* FlashResource::AsPPB_Flash_Functions_API() {
198 EnterResourceNoLock<thunk::PPB_ImageData_API> enter(pp_image_data, true);
236 EnterResourceNoLock<thunk::PPB_URLRequestInfo_API> enter(request_info,
H A Dhost_resolver_resource.cc52 thunk::PPB_HostResolver_API* HostResolverResource::AsPPB_HostResolver_API() {
H A Disolated_file_system_private_resource.cc16 #include "ppapi/thunk/enter.h"
37 thunk::PPB_IsolatedFileSystem_Private_API*
H A Dnet_address_resource.cc45 thunk::PPB_NetAddress_API* NetAddressResource::AsPPB_NetAddress_API() {
H A Dnetwork_monitor_resource.cc9 #include "ppapi/thunk/enter.h"
10 #include "ppapi/thunk/ppb_network_monitor_api.h"
26 ppapi::thunk::PPB_NetworkMonitor_API*
H A Dnetwork_proxy_resource.cc25 thunk::PPB_NetworkProxy_API* NetworkProxyResource::AsPPB_NetworkProxy_API() {
H A Dppb_audio_proxy.cc21 #include "ppapi/thunk/ppb_audio_config_api.h"
22 #include "ppapi/thunk/enter.h"
23 #include "ppapi/thunk/resource_creation_api.h"
24 #include "ppapi/thunk/thunk.h"
28 using ppapi::thunk::EnterResourceNoLock;
29 using ppapi::thunk::PPB_Audio_API;
30 using ppapi::thunk::PPB_AudioConfig_API;
188 thunk::EnterResourceCreation resource_creation(instance_id);
H A Dppb_message_loop_proxy.h16 #include "ppapi/thunk/ppb_message_loop_api.h"
32 virtual thunk::PPB_MessageLoop_API* AsPPB_MessageLoop_API() OVERRIDE;
H A Dudp_socket_private_resource.cc22 thunk::PPB_UDPSocket_Private_API*
/external/chromium_org/ppapi/shared_impl/
H A Dresource.h107 namespace thunk { namespace in namespace:ppapi
111 } // namespace thunk
199 #define DEFINE_TYPE_GETTER(RESOURCE) virtual thunk::RESOURCE* As##RESOURCE();
251 inline thunk::RESOURCE* Resource::GetAs() { \
H A Dtest_globals.h66 virtual thunk::PPB_Instance_API* GetInstanceAPI(PP_Instance instance)
68 virtual thunk::ResourceCreationAPI* GetResourceCreationAPI(
/external/chromium_org/content/renderer/pepper/
H A Drenderer_ppapi_host_impl.h24 namespace thunk { namespace in namespace:ppapi
71 scoped_ptr<ppapi::thunk::ResourceCreationAPI>
H A Dppb_audio_impl.h36 virtual ppapi::thunk::PPB_Audio_API* AsPPB_Audio_API() OVERRIDE;

Completed in 2543 milliseconds

1234567891011>>